Please enable `BasePart:GetClosestPointOnSurface()`

As a Roblox developer, there are often scenarios where I want to find the closest accurate point on a basepart’s surface (cylinders, meshes, cubes, etc). Roblox released an API for this in May of 2023 :

However, this API has been disabled for nearly 9 months (it’s only usable in studio), so we are unable to make use of these in live servers. As a result, we’re forced to make approximate guesses and can only work with basic shapes, which severely limits the functionality of certain game mechanics (e.g. a climbing ability that works on arbitrary shapes).

This function was briefly enabled in some release version a few months ago and disabled shortly after, and has never been re-enabled since. I’m not sure why since it worked perfectly fine when I used it.

One thing I learned from that brief usage is that the surface is based on the CollisionFidelity and not the faces of the part/mesh. This could change when it returns though. If not then someone will make a similar function using Editable Meshes.
